[QUOTE="Heliodromus, post: 8272713, member: 120820"]I think this is a different denomination rather than a nummus. Constantine continued to produce nummi in his realm in this time period (321-324 AD), but no longer recognizing the Licinii on his coinage. Constantine's coins continued to have a small percentage of silver. These coins of Licinius (who continued to recognize Constantine, despite lack of reciprocity) are differentiated from those of Constantine by three factors indicating a different denomination: 1) The 12 1/2 DC marking 2) The radiate busts (cf earlier radiate busts meaning double value, but here perhaps half value) 3) They contain no silver The odd 12 1/2 DC value suggests this was chosen as a fraction of a nummus, presumably 1/2 nummus (=> nummus valued at 25 DC) rather than on it's own merit.[/QUOTE]
